Asperger’s syndrome is part of the autism spectrum disorder, also known as ASD. According to medical experts, it is a mild form of autism and generally manifests without extreme mental disabilities. The main outward characteristics of a person with Asperger’s syndrome are poor social skills, lacking nonverbal communication, and being clumsy.

Unlike other forms of autism, brain imaging has not shown a common pathology between sufferers. Scientists believe that there may be a genetic cause of the syndrome, as many times multiple people in one household can have the illness. So far, no genes have been identified in relation to the syndrome.

In a small percentage of cases, exposure to certain chemicals and medications while in utero are believed to have contributed to Asperger’s. There are many theories of how an individual may develop Asperger’s syndrome, but none have been conclusively proven yet. Currently, there are hundreds of studies from scientists around the world trying to understand the cause and treatment of this syndrome.
